1. IF you accept public funding for general then you can't spend leftover primary money
and THAT is why so many Dems were misled by the spin machine that accused Kerry of hanging onto the extra money for selfish reasons. No...too much money came in late in the primary, and could not LEGALLY be spent during the general which started the moment Kerry accepted the nomination.
